Iguanas Collection

Iguanas are a type of lizard that belongs to the reptile family, and are native to Central and South America, as well as some Caribbean islands. Iguanas come in a variety of colors and sizes, ranging from 4-6 feet in length. They have long tails, strong legs, and sharp claws which they use for climbing trees and rocks and can omnivores that feed on leaves, flowers, fruits, insects, small mammals and reptiles. In captivity they can live up to 20 years with proper care which includes providing them with ample space for exercise and access to UVB lighting for their health needs.
